Core Factors That Shape a Custom Crane Quote

In custom crane manufacturing, pricing does not come from a generic equipment list. It is built around technical requirements such as lifting capacity, span, lifting height, duty cycle, environmental conditions and automation expectations.

1. Capacity and Duty Class

A light-duty 5-ton system and a 50-ton process crane running in heavy cycles do not share the same cost structure. FEM/ISO duty class, daily utilization and peak load scenarios are primary cost drivers.

2. Span, Lift Height and Travel Distance

As bridge span grows, structural weight, runway requirements and production complexity also increase. Hook approach, lifting height and runway length all affect the final quotation.

3. Structure and Main Component Selection

Single-girder, double-girder, gantry and jib crane designs each require different steel structures, hoists, gearboxes, drives and braking components. Local versus imported component choices can also change the budget materially.

4. Electrical, Automation and Control Level

A basic pendant-controlled system is very different from a crane with radio control, PLC integration, positioning, anti-sway or remote monitoring. These features raise the upfront price but improve productivity.

5. Environmental Conditions and Protection Classes

Outdoor exposure, high temperatures, corrosive environments, galvanized finishes, IP protection requirements or ATEX compliance all change the specification of paint systems, cabling and major components.

6. Runway System, Installation and Commissioning

New runway fabrication, column strengthening, installation crane support, on-site mechanical/electrical assembly and commissioning often account for a significant part of the total project cost.

7. Testing, Certification and After-Sales Scope

Load tests, CE documentation, operator training, spare parts packages and planned maintenance agreements may increase initial cost, but they improve safety and lifecycle performance.

Technical Inputs That Speed Up Quotation

  • Lifting capacity, span and lifting height
  • Expected daily cycles and duty class
  • Facility layout, runway information or column dimensions
  • Environmental conditions such as outdoor use, heat, humidity or chemicals
  • Requested automation and safety options
